If we cut a sphere through its center, we get two equal parts. Each part is called a hemisphere.
For a hemisphere of radius r:
1. Curved Surface Area (C.S.A) = 2πr²
2. Total Surface Area (T.S.A) = 3πr²
Note: Total Surface Area includes the curved area (2πr²) plus the flat circular base area (πr²), which is also called the plain surface area.
